Ned and the legendary sports broadcaster talk about the good and
bad of sports as a diversion, as well as Dick Stockton’s own
struggles to stay focused while on the job. Plus,
hear Dick’s reflections on the call that made him famous so many
years ago — Carlton Fisk’s famous “waving fair” game-winning
homerun ball from Game 6 of the 1975 World Series.
